English: Throne name (prenomen) cartouche of Pharaoh Nectanebo II, c. 350 BCE. Detail: Black siltstone obelisk of the Egyptian Pharaoh Nectanebo II (the last native ruler of ancient Egypt). According to the vertical inscriptions, he set up this obelisk at the doorway of the sanctuary of Thoth, the Twice-Great, Lord of Hermopolis. 30th Dynasty. From modern-day Cairo, Egypt. The British Museum in London.
